1870s Childrens Pantomime at Covent Garden Theatre Hand Colored Engraving

About the Item

Framed late 19th century hand colored engraving depicting "The Children's Pantomime Party at Covent Garden Theatre" by Francis Wilfred Lawson, extracted from The Graphic, 1871. A beautifully cut mat framed in a dark stained wood frame with beaded trim and egg and dart molding along the edges. "Francis Wilfred Lawson (1842-1935) was active/lived in United Kingdom. He exhibited at the RA 1867-84, the Royal Society of Artists, Birmingham, Grosvenor Gallery, Glasgow Institute of Fine Arts, Manchester City Art Gallery, New English Art Club, Royal Society of British Artists and elsewhere. His work is held by the Walker Art Gallery in Liverpool. He was the elder brother of the artist Cecil Gordon Watson 1851-1882."
